Transaction b3106180ca33cf01c3ae8ece1cf687609a0d10aa76e611aa9dfd4a392cabc05f

1 Input
2 Outputs
  • b3106180ca33cf01c3ae8ece1cf687609a0d10aa76e611aa9dfd4a392cabc05f:0
  • value  10898940
    address  3Hgfx8eV1VH2RttipnbfPP4fFcR5yv2dGW
  • b3106180ca33cf01c3ae8ece1cf687609a0d10aa76e611aa9dfd4a392cabc05f:1
  • value  345753494
    address  12kFMkk7hmXT8YMDFaesEr8rnGReNsjDDX